Changing requirements are the greatest enemy of stable tests so requirements change notification is a very valuable asset. As discussed previously, change notification will help testers understand when their tests might be stale, and the links to requirements are crucial to obtaining that information. If you are using the ability to auto-generate tests and the links to them, this may invalidate any report of requirements with missing links. This can be overcome by initially labeling the link as ‘incomplete’ or if you cannot label links, labeling the test similarly. The problem with planned testing is that it needs to be predictive. During the whole process, data should be synchronized between the old system and the new environment. The trickle migration process is ideal for big data organizations that cannot afford any downtime to their system. Storage migration is where a business migrates data from one storage location to another. A common reason for storage migration is the upgrading of storage equipment to more sophisticated modern storage equipment.

Any data points above the upper control limit means a group had too many errors. It turns out that Shewhart charts are quite good at detecting large changes in the process mean or variance, as their definition of control chart out-of-control ARLs are fairly short in these cases. However, for smaller changes (such as a 1- or 2-sigma change in the mean), the Shewhart chart does not detect these changes efficiently.

The R chart, on the other hand, plot the ranges of each subgroup. The R chart is used to evaluate the consistency of process variation.

Common cause was defined as the random inherent variation in the process caused by the variation of the process elements. The proper reaction is not to seek a cause for the variation, but to make fundamental changes in the process elements. The source of special or assignable cause variation is an unexpected occurrence. The reaction for special cause variation is to investigate the reason and either eliminate the cause if it is detrimental to the process, or incorporate it if the process was improved. For all samples, the mean of this statistic is calculated. For example, the mean of the means, the mean of the ranges, the mean of the proportions. Control chart is a type of time-based trend analysis tool used within Statistical Process Control.

It could be the average of means, the average of ranges, average of counts, etc. That is used on the control limits is not an estimate of the population standard deviation. It is the standard error of the statistic https://globalcloudteam.com/ that is plotted. That is, it is the standard deviation of averages in the Xbar-chart, the standard deviation of counts in the c-chart, the standard deviation of standard deviations in the S-chart, and so on.

Used when each unit can be considered pass or fail – no matter the number of defects – a p-chart shows the number of tracked failures divided by the number of total units . Use an np-chart when identifying the total count of defective units with a constant sampling size.

A quality control chart that analyzes a specific attribute of a product is called a univariate chart, while a chart measuring variances in several product attributes is called a multivariate chart. Randomly selected products are tested for the given attribute the chart is tracking. If the process is in control, all the points will fall between the control limits. Any observations outside the limits, or systematic patterns within, suggest the introduction of a new source of variation, known as a special-cause variation.
